San Diego officer, 2 suspects killed in gun battle
Source: Los Angeles Times

Reporting from San Diego —
A veteran San Diego police officer was fatally shot and two other people were killed in a brief but furious gun battle that began with authorities trying to arrest a suspect in an assault case, officials said Thursday.

Officer Christopher Wilson, 50, a 17-year veteran of the Police Department and a Navy veteran who was divorced with two teenage children, was killed late Wednesday as five people barricaded themselves in a bedroom in an apartment in the Skyline neighborhood of southeast San Diego. Wilson was shot in the head.

Eight hours later, a police SWAT team stormed the second-floor apartment after firing flash-bang grenades and up to 20 tear-gas canisters. Once inside, they found a man and a woman dead, firearms near their bodies.
